Meriden is a city in New Haven County, Connecticut with a population of 59,523 as of 2010. Meriden is located in south central Connecticut and is part of the Hartford metropolitan area. It sits at the crossroads of Interstates 91 and 691.

History of Meriden

Meriden was first settled in 1661 and was originally a part of the town of Wallingford. It was incorporated as a separate town in 1806 and became a city in 1867. One of the famous early industries in Meriden was silver production. Many factories producing silver goods were located there in the 1800s. Meriden earned the nickname "Silver City" due to the extensive production of silverware and other silver products.

Landmarks and Attractions

Some of the most popular landmarks and attractions in Meriden include:

Hubbard Park

Hubbard Park is a 274 acre park located near the center of Meriden. It was donated to the city in 1900 by Walter Hubbard. Attractions include Mirror Lake, the Curtis Memorial Castle, and the Carousel Museum.

Meriden Green

Meriden Green is a 12 acre park in downtown Meriden. It hosts concerts, movies, farmer's markets, and other community events throughout the year.

Castle Craig

Castle Craig is a stone observation tower atop a peak in Meriden. It was built in 1900 and offers panoramic views.
